Love Loch Lomond launches Natural Scotland autumn offers campaign

Destination organisation Love Loch Lomond has recently launched its Autumn Offers 2013 campaign.

Date : 02/09/2013

Destination organisation Love Loch Lomond, which promotes Loch Lomond and the Clyde Sea Lochs as Scotland’s premier natural playground for holidays and day visits, has recently launched its Autumn 2013 campaign. 

This is the second part of an £85,000 campaign supported by Visit Scotland geared to generating £1.6 million of new business for the Loch Lomond and the Clyde Sea Lochs area. There is currently a range of Autumn break and days out offers on the website at www.lovelochlomond.com/autumn-offers-loch-lomond with more regularly coming on stream.

Stuart Cordner, Chairman of Love Loch Lomond, said: “The Love Loch Lomond area in Autumn is perfect for capitalising on VisitScotland’s Year of Natural Scotland campaign. We are working hard to show visitors the amazing places, activities and experiences we have to offer. We welcome this additional funding as it will enable us to work with local business to promote our area in key priority markets in Scotland, the North East of England and the Midlands.”

Autumn activity includes the launch of a series of high quality video shorts showcasing the area, extensive online and press advertising coverage, travel press trips to the area, and holiday competitions, as well as maximising the growing tourism potential from social media.

Love Loch Lomond is a consortium of over 100 tourism businesses representing the interests of tourism businesses by lobbying a range of local and national bodies on issues which impact on the tourism infrastructure and future tourism growth prospects of this key tourism area. It also provides useful business networking opportunities to help improve and grow tourism locally.
